Abstract

The utility model discloses a punching mechanism for processing watchbands, which comprises a pedestal, wherein two sides of the top of the pedestal are welded with supporting frames, the center of the top of each supporting frame is provided with a through hole, the adjacent top of each supporting frame is welded with a transverse plate, the top of each transverse plate is fixedly provided with a cylinder, the output end of each cylinder is fixedly provided with a connecting plate, the inside of each through hole is connected with a post rod in a sliding manner, and the bottom of each post rod is fixedly provided with a pressing plate. According to the utility model, the cylinder drives the lantern ring to move downwards along the post rod through the connecting plate to compress the spring, the spring can prop against the pressing plate to drive the post rod to slide along the through hole, so that the pressing plate can press the watch watchband on the pedestal, further, the stability of the watch watchband in punching is improved, when the cylinder drives the lantern ring to move upwards along the post rod through the connecting plate, the lantern ring is attached to the annular plate to drive the post rod to slide upwards along the through hole, at the moment, the post rod drives the pressing plate to be separated from the pressed watch watchband, and the pressing plate drives the sliding block to slide along the sliding groove, so that the stability of the pressing plate in sliding up and down is improved well.

Punching mechanism for processing watchband
Technical Field
The utility model relates to the technical field of watchband processing, in particular to a punching mechanism for watchband processing.
Background
In the manufacturing process of the watchband of the watch, in order to realize that the watchband can be conveniently worn on the hand or detached from the hand, a clamping hole is required to be formed in the watchband so as to be conveniently connected with a clamping structure on the watchband.
As a patent publication No. CN207771968U, patent publication No. 2018-08-28, a watch band punching apparatus is disclosed, comprising: a conveyor belt; a gantry that spans the conveyor belt; the lifting cutting assembly comprises a first cylinder, a first mounting block, a first sliding ring, a first spring, a pressing plate, a first gear, a mounting column and a cutter; the fixture comprises a moving box, a supporting table and a second gear, wherein the moving box is placed on the surface of the conveyor belt, and the second gear which can rotate is arranged in the moving box; the rotary driving assembly comprises a second air cylinder, a motor, a third gear, a first guide rod, a second sliding ring, a first limiting block, a second limiting block, a driving ring, a driving piece, a driving rod, a fourth gear and a fifth gear, wherein the second air cylinder and the motor are all arranged on the portal frame.
Above-mentioned and in prior art, the watchband need press with the anchor clamps when punching to this stability when promoting the watchband and punching, and after the watchband punches, need pull down the watchband from anchor clamps again, the processing flow is comparatively loaded down with trivial details, wastes time and energy, has reduced the efficiency that the watchband processing was punched. Therefore, there is a need to design a punching mechanism for processing a wristwatch band to solve the above-mentioned problems.

Detailed Description
In order to make the technical scheme of the present utility model better understood by those skilled in the art, the present utility model will be further described in detail with reference to the accompanying drawings.
As shown in fig. 1-4, the punching mechanism for watchband processing provided by the utility model comprises a pedestal 1, wherein two sides of the top of the pedestal 1 are welded with a support frame 2, the center of the top of the support frame 2 is provided with a through hole 5, the adjacent top of the support frame 2 is welded with a transverse plate 3, the top of the transverse plate 3 is fixedly provided with a cylinder 4, the output end of the cylinder 4 is fixedly provided with a connecting plate 14, the inside of the through hole 5 is slidably connected with a post rod 6, the bottom of the post rod 6 is fixedly provided with a pressing plate 10, the outer side wall of the post rod 6 is welded with a ring plate 7, the outside of the post rod 6 is sleeved with a sleeve ring 8 fixedly connected with the connecting plate 14, the bottom of the sleeve ring 8 is welded with a spring 9 sleeved outside the post rod 6, the centers of the two sides of the support frame 2 are provided with sliding grooves 12, the centers of the two ends of the pressing plate 10 are welded with sliding blocks 11 slidably connected inside the sliding grooves 12, the hole 13 is arranged at the axle center of the top of the pedestal 1, the column knife 16 is vertically above the hole 13, the cylinder 4 drives the lantern ring 8 to compress the spring 9 to move downwards along the post rod 6 through the connecting plate 14, the spring 9 can prop against the pressing plate 10 to drive the post rod 6 to slide along the through hole 5, the pressing plate 10 can press the watch watchband on the pedestal 1, further the stability of the watch watchband during punching is improved, the column knife 16 vertically moves downwards along with the connecting plate 14 to punch the watch watchband along with the continuous pressing spring 9 of the lantern ring 8, when the cylinder 4 drives the lantern ring 8 to move upwards along the post rod 6 through the connecting plate 14, the lantern ring 8 is attached to the annular plate 7 to drive the post rod 6 to slide upwards along the through hole 5, at the moment, the post rod 6 drives the pressing plate 10 to separate from the pressed watch watchband, the pressing plate 10 drives the sliding block 11 to slide along the sliding groove 12, the stability of the pressing plate 10 when sliding up and down is well improved.
In another embodiment provided by the utility model, as shown in fig. 3 and 4, a column seat 15 is fixed at the axis of the bottom of the connecting plate 14, a column knife 16 is fixed at the bottom of the column seat 15, a screw hole 17 is formed at the axis of the bottom of the column seat 15, a stud 18 in threaded connection with the inside of the screw hole 17 is formed at the top of the column knife 16, and the stud 18 in the top of the column knife 16 is in threaded connection with the inside of the screw hole 17 formed at the bottom of the column seat 15, so that the column knife 16 is more convenient to mount or dismount and replace, and is convenient to operate and high in practicability.
In still another embodiment provided by the utility model, as shown in fig. 1, the periphery of the outer wall of the bottom of the pedestal 1 is connected with the base 19 in a threaded manner, and the outer wall of the bottom of the base 19 is adhered with the anti-slip pad, so that the base 19 has a good supporting effect on the pedestal 1, and the stability of the pedestal 1 is further improved.
